When is the best time of year to plan a golf trip to Outagamie County?

You'll find the prime golf season here runs from late spring through early fall. May and September offer fantastic conditions with fewer crowds and comfortable temperatures. We recommend avoiding early spring as courses might still be recovering, and late fall brings unpredictable weather.

What kind of golf courses can I expect in Outagamie County, and are there any standouts?

You'll discover a great mix of well-maintained public courses, often with that classic Midwestern feel - mature trees, rolling terrain, and friendly layouts. For a true challenge, check out Irish Waters Golf Club; it's got some really interesting holes that demand precision. If you're looking for a more relaxed round, Reid Golf Course is always a solid, enjoyable option.

How much does it typically cost to play a round of golf in Outagamie County?

Golf in Outagamie County offers excellent value, making it a budget-friendly destination without sacrificing quality. Most public courses will run you anywhere from $40-70 for 18 holes with a cart, especially during peak season. You'll find some great twilight deals too, so keep an eye out for those.

Is Outagamie County easy to navigate for a golf trip, and how close are the courses?

Absolutely, getting around is a breeze; you'll definitely want a car to maximize your flexibility. The courses are generally clustered around the Appleton area, meaning you're rarely more than a 15-20 minute drive between most of them. This makes it easy to fit in multiple rounds or explore different courses without spending all day in transit.
